Phylis   10 #5 Posted June 14, 2006 The Nissan Sunny (old shape) is a very understated car. It has to be one of the most reliable cars ever built, with great fuel economy and it's not slow when compared to it's main rival the Ford Escort of it's time.  The 1.4 like mine, is 84bhp, compare this to a 1990 Ford Escort 1.4 and you're looking at about 60bhp if you're lucky.
